Output ef68096f6144d61652b01f5ed25a6eca1be757ee7749013322ab15eaaeb0fd42:0

value
134605109189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7747372d61fd1bc3041d5f3a67c600fe6d51c3ba OP_EQUAL
address
3CZheWkbwvLXHLcT1KkrFk95tiB8wCunGU
transaction
ef68096f6144d61652b01f5ed25a6eca1be757ee7749013322ab15eaaeb0fd42